Fix documentation in include/dba

This commit is contained in:
Hypolite Petovan 2018-01-09 22:20:58 -05:00
parent da60893590
commit c7a7658316
4 changed files with 17 additions and 17 deletions

View file

@ -313,7 +313,7 @@ class dba {
* For all regular queries please use dba::select or dba::exists
*
* @param string $sql SQL statement
* @return object statement object
* @return bool|object statement object
*/
public static function p($sql) {
$a = get_app();
@ -586,10 +586,11 @@ class dba {
}
/**
* Fetches the first row
*
* Please use dba::selectOne or dba::exists whenever this is possible.
*
* @brief Fetches the first row
*
* Please use dba::select or dba::exists whenever this is possible.
*
* @param string $sql SQL statement
* @return array first row of query
*/
@ -639,7 +640,7 @@ class dba {
/**
* @brief Returns the number of rows of a statement
*
* @param object Statement object
* @param PDOStatement|mysqli_result|mysqli_stmt Statement object
* @return int Number of rows
*/
public static function num_rows($stmt) {
@ -658,7 +659,7 @@ class dba {
/**
* @brief Fetch a single row
*
* @param object $stmt statement object
* @param PDOStatement|mysqli_result|mysqli_stmt $stmt statement object
* @return array current row
*/
public static function fetch($stmt) {
@ -1111,12 +1112,12 @@ class dba {
/**
* @brief Select rows from a table
*
* @param string $table Table name
* @param array $fields array of selected fields
* @param array $condition array of fields for condition
* @param array $params array of several parameters
* @param string $table Table name
* @param array $fields Array of selected fields, empty for all
* @param array $condition Array of fields for condition
* @param array $params Array of several parameters
*
* @return boolean|object If "limit" is equal "1" only a single row is returned, else a query object is returned
* @return boolean|object
*
* Example:
* $table = "item";
@ -1126,7 +1127,7 @@ class dba {
* or:
* $condition = array("`uid` = ? AND `network` IN (?, ?)", 1, 'dfrn', 'dspr');
*
* $params = array("order" => array("id", "received" => true), "limit" => 1);
* $params = array("order" => array("id", "received" => true), "limit" => 10);
*
* $data = dba::select($table, $fields, $condition, $params);
*/
@ -1280,7 +1281,7 @@ class dba {
* @brief Closes the current statement
*
* @param object $stmt statement object
* @return boolean was the close successfull?
* @return boolean was the close successful?
*/
public static function close($stmt) {
if (!is_object($stmt)) {

View file

@ -1625,8 +1625,6 @@ function admin_page_users(App $a)
ORDER BY $sql_order $sql_order_direction LIMIT %d, %d", intval($a->pager['start']), intval($a->pager['itemspage'])
);
//echo "<pre>$users"; killme();
$adminlist = explode(",", str_replace(" ", "", $a->config['admin_email']));
$_setup_users = function ($e) use ($adminlist) {
$accounts = array(

View file

@ -6,10 +6,10 @@
* This calendar is for profile visitors and contains only the events
* of the profile owner
*/
use Friendica\App;
use Friendica\Content\Feature;
use Friendica\Core\Config;
use Friendica\Core\PConfig;
use Friendica\Core\System;
use Friendica\Database\DBM;
use Friendica\Model\Contact;

View file

@ -29,8 +29,9 @@ function xrd_init(App $a)
$name = ltrim(basename($uri), '~');
} else {
$local = str_replace('acct:', '', $uri);
if (substr($local, 0, 2) == '//')
if (substr($local, 0, 2) == '//') {
$local = substr($local, 2);
}
$name = substr($local, 0, strpos($local, '@'));
}